User ID: 43040729 United States 06/22/2022 09:42 AM Report Abusive Post Report Copyright Violation | if you're at 42 degrees north latitude......then at the equinox the angle to the noon sun will be 90 - 42 = 48 degrees..... Quoting: 11Pythagoras11 at summer solstice you add 23.4 degrees to that and the sun should be 48 + 23.4 = 71.4 degrees above the horizon......or 90 - 71.4 = 18.6 degrees from directly overhead... go outside tomorrow and determine where the sun is at high noon..... jam a stick in the ground and mark off the shadows to find the spot where the shadow was shortest.....that was high noon.... if the sun is directly overhead there will be no shadow..... the next day you document your observation..... if your stick is 4 feet high....then the shadow should be about 1 foot 4.125 inches long..... the longer your stick...and more pointy it is on top.......the more accurate your measurement will be.... dont come in here making outlandish claims unless you have good documentation of your observation.... for instance....take a video of a phone showing the time and gps location....or a landmark if there is one nearby....and in the same shot your stick and a tape measure on it and the shadow.....
